Automatization of short-circuited line method for dielectric characterization using a network analizer
The short-circuited line method or Roberts-Von Hipple's method for dielectric characterization is usually not found on the bibliography, maybe due to its implementation requires the resolution of a transcendental equation on the complex plane that yields infinite solutions being then necessary to suppress the ambiguity. In this paper, this technique is automated using a vectorial network analyzer HP8719D. The data have been acquired through an interface HP-IB and their treatment and representation has been carried out using HTBasic.
